Impact of Trade Wars on Financial Markets

Trade Conflicts Trigger Market Reactions

Last week marked a particularly tumultuous period for financial markets as they reacted to escalating trade tensions between the United States and China. President Donald Trump’s recent imposition of a 145% tariff on Chinese imports prompted swift retaliation from China, which announced a 125% tariff on US goods. Although a temporary 90-day pause on most tariffs, excluding those against China, was introduced on April 9, it did little to ease market fears. The persistent anxiety surrounding trade wars, compounded by looming recession fears, has caused heightened volatility across various financial sectors, including cryptocurrencies.

Selloff Wave and Resulting Market Dynamics

The selloff wave that swept through the financial markets last week included significant liquidations within the cryptocurrency sector. Large-scale outflows, particularly from major exchanges such as Binance, reflected the market’s reaction to the global economic uncertainties. A notable $3 billion decline in large inflows to Binance was recorded, suggesting reduced selling pressure as fewer investors rushed to offload their holdings. The behavior of Binance whales, who have retained their positions despite the turbulent market, indicates a possible stabilization and suggests that major stakeholders are bracing for long-term investment strategies rather than short-term panic.

Cryptocurrency Market Adjustments

Market Cap and Investment Products

The broader cryptocurrency market showed signs of contraction amid the rising tensions. The global crypto market cap declined by 0.4% to $2.67 trillion, signaling a cautious market sentiment. Investment products tied to Bitcoin and Ethereum mirrored this trend as well, with spot BTC ETFs in the US recording net outflows of $713 million between April 7 and 11, and ETH-based ETFs seeing $82.4 million withdrawn in the same period. These significant outflows from investment products highlight investors’ hesitancy and their search for perceived safer assets or cash holdings in times of uncertainty.

Price Movements and Liquidations

Bitcoin’s price experienced a slight drop of 0.2%, bringing it to $84,450, while Ethereum lingered around the $1,600 mark. Concurrent corrections were noticeable across the market as increased levels of liquidations came into play. In the span of just 24 hours, roughly $341 million was liquidated from the crypto market, with $213 million in long positions and $127 million in shorts. The ongoing liquidations and price adjustments signify the market’s attempt to find a new equilibrium amid external economic pressures and heightened caution amongst investors.
